Sweet and enticing: Honey for your customer loyalty

How do I tie customers to my brand with loyalty programs?

Keeping customers loyal is by no means easy, but it pays off. Investing in customer loyalty programs is a factor in long-term business success, helping to strengthen the brand and get to know your own customers better.

Loyalty programs are a valuable part of a elaborate marketing strategy because they do something extraordinary: they serve and generate customer demand in equal measure. On the one hand, customers have the feeling that they regularly benefit from added values. On the other hand, a drive is generated to use the benefits and the retailer’s offer repeatedly.

The intelligent seasoning for your inventory optimization

How to increase your sales with predictive analytics

Predictive tool options for retail and e-commerce are booming. Machine learning and artificial intelligence are used to make very accurate predictions, for example, the expected number of customers in stores, the number of products sold and upcoming trends.

The advantage: needs-based inventory and assortment planning.

The results: insights into the customer’s buying behavior, (anonymized, of course) taking into account external factors such as the weather, celebrations or even consumers’ physical health.

Touchpoint Payments: Transaction to go

POS terminals: the control center for your pocket

If the Corona pandemic has taught us one thing, it is to react fast and flexible. This is particularly evident in changing customer payment behavior. More than ever, payment processes need to be smoother and more flexible. The solution: mobile POS – contactless payment directly at the touchpoint.

Mobile, digital POS systems for your pocket make it possible and can be used at the POS at any time, regardless of location. Payment on the go, so to speak. From tablet POS systems and smartphones to mobile all-in-one POS solutions – the possibilities are endless.

Click & Pep: Bringing pizzazz to your sale

Click & Collect, In-Store Pickup, Click & Go, Click & Reserve: there are many different names for picking up online ordered goods in the store. The service is appealing to customers because delivery costs are usually eliminated and products can be issued more quickly than with online delivery.

Click & Meet also seems to be gaining traction among retailers, as appointments are made for a specific purpose. The corona pandemic seems to have initiated the age of purpose-driven shopping.
